#eb1583 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#eb1583 is composed of 92.2% red, 8.2% green and 51.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 91.1% magenta, 44.3% yellow and 7.8% black. It has a hue angle of 329.2 degrees, a saturation of 84.3% and a lightness of 50.2%. #eb1583 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ff2aff with #d70007. Closest websafe color is: #ff0099.

#eb1583 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#eb1583 has RGB values of R:235, G:21, B:131 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.91, Y:0.44, K:0.08. Its decimal value is 15406467.
